Burt Reynold’s 1978 Bandit Car Still For Sale After Auction

7.2K
434
56
Burt Reynold’s 1978 Bandit Car Still For Sale After Auction

The Enduring Legacy of Burt Reynolds' Iconic Trans Am

Burt Reynolds' career was defined by his unforgettable performances, but it was his role in the 1978 classic "Smokey and the Bandit" that cemented his status as a true Hollywood icon. The film's iconic car, a 1978 Pontiac Trans Am, became as much a star as Reynolds himself, captivating audiences with its sleek design and raw power. Even decades after the movie's release, the Bandit's Trans Am continues to captivate car enthusiasts and pop culture aficionados alike.

A Rare Opportunity Missed

When the Bandit's Trans Am, owned by Reynolds himself from the late 1970s until 2010, was recently offered for sale at auction by Mecum's, it was expected to fetch a hefty price. However, the car failed to meet its reserve, leaving many fans and collectors disappointed. The car, which had been meticulously restored by Gene Kennedy of Bandit Movie Cars, boasted an LS3 V8 engine, a 6-speed manual transmission, and a host of other high-performance upgrades, making it a true testament to the Bandit's legendary status.

The Enduring Value of the Bandit's Trans Am

Despite the auction disappointment, the Bandit's Trans Am remains a highly sought-after collector's item. Similar Trans Ams owned by Reynolds have sold for impressive sums, with one fetching 2,000 shortly after the actor's death and another selling for 0,000 in 2014. The car's enduring appeal is a testament to the lasting impact of "Smokey and the Bandit" and the Bandit's indelible mark on popular culture.
